Handy information about Omaha Eppley Airfield Airport (OMA)
80% of flights departing from Omaha Eppley Airfield Airport arrive at their destination on schedule. With its solid on-time performance, you're unlikely to be delayed when taking off from OMA.
Central Omaha to Omaha Eppley Airfield Airport is around 10 kilometres. Depending on traffic, it'll take you about 20 minutes to get there if you're driving, catching a taxi or ride-sharing.
You can expect a journey time of roughly 35 minutes on public transport.

When to fly to Florence Airport (FLR)
The quietest month for a flight from Omaha Eppley Airfield Airport to Florence Airport is March, while September is the busiest. Pick the best time to visit Florence based on whether you prefer a bustling atmosphere or a more laid-back vibe.
The warmest month in Florence is August, with temperatures ranging between 14ºC (57ºF) and 35ºC (95ºF). Lock in your flights from Omaha Eppley Airfield Airport to Florence Airport in this month if you like this kind of weather.
January has average temperatures of between -1ºC (30ºF) and 11ºC (52ºF). Look for cheap tickets from OMA to FLR around that time if you'd rather travel in cooler conditions.
Explore more of Italy
You've seen Florence, now it's time to explore other corners of Italy. Journey about 225 kilometres south-east to Rome to tick off its leading sights. From Vatican Museums to St. Peter's Basilica and Saint Peter's Square, there's plenty to keep you on the go.
If you're interested in discovering another well-known destination in Italy, consider Milan, roughly 257 kilometres north-west of Florence. Leonardo's Last Supper Museum, Teatro alla Scala and Milan Cathedral are key highlights.
